Five things to watch for in the Canadian business world in the coming week.

Canada’s big banks will report their fourth-quarter and full-year financial results this week. Scotiabank is scheduled to report its results on Tuesday followed by Royal Bank of Canada and National Bank on Wednesday.

Bank of Montreal and TD Bank are set to report their results on Thursday.Statistics Canada will release its latest figures for gross domestic product for September and the third quarter as a whole on Tuesday. The agency’s initial estimate for the third quarter pointed to growth at an annualized rate of 1.6 per cent for the July-to-September period.Suncor Energy Inc. will hold an investor presentation in Toronto on Tuesday.
